    ENG vs SCO, T20 World Cup 2026 Match Prediction: Who will win today’s game between England and Scotland?

    The ‘Auld Enemy’ rivalry strikes to the historic Eden Gardens in what has develop into a high-stakes encounter for each nations. England, led by Harry Brook, enters this match below important strain after a shaky begin to their marketing campaign. Following a slender 4-run escape in opposition to Nepal and a 30-run defeat to the West Indies, the 2022 champions discover themselves in a must-win scenario to maintain their Tremendous Eight hopes alive.

    Scotland, conversely, arrives with quiet confidence. They sit second in Group C following a dominant 73-run victory over Italy, bolstered by George Munsey’s blistering type (103 runs within the event). Having already performed two matches at this venue, the Scots maintain someway a bonus by way of familiarity with the circumstances. With recollections of their 2018 ODI win over England and a rained-out 2024 T20 conflict the place they regarded threatening, Scotland will view this as their finest probability to tug off a serious World Cup upset.

    ENG vs SCO, T20 World Cup 2026: Match Particulars

    • Date and Time: February 14; 3:00 pm IST / 9:30 am GMT
    • Venue: Eden Gardens, Kolkata

    ENG vs SCO, Head-to-Head Report in T20Is

    Matches performed: 1 | England gained: 0 | Scotland gained: 0 | No outcome: 1

    Eden Gardens Pitch Report

    The Eden Gardens floor for this afternoon conflict is anticipated to be a real batting wicket initially. Count on good bounce and carry, permitting openers like Phil Salt and George Munsey to play their photographs freely. As a day recreation, the pitch is more likely to dry out and decelerate because the match progresses. Spinners like Adil Rashid and Mark Watt will develop into more and more influential within the second innings because the ball begins to grip.
